#include "../resource.h"
#include "../head.h"
int main(int argc, char* argv[])
{
setConsoleFlag();
HMODULE hLibrary = NULL;
char cmdLine[BIG_STR] = "";
int i; // causes error: 'for' loop initial declaration used outside C99 mode.
for (i = 1; i < argc; i++) {
strcat(cmdLine, argv[i]);
if (i < argc - 1) {
strcat(cmdLine, " ");
}
}
if (!prepare(hLibrary, cmdLine)) {
if (hLibrary != NULL) {
FreeLibrary(hLibrary);
}
return 1;
}
FreeLibrary(hLibrary);
int result = (int) execute(TRUE);
if (result == -1) {
char errMsg[BIG_STR] = "could not start the application: ";
strcat(errMsg, strerror(errno));
msgBox(errMsg);
return 1;
} else {
return result;
}
}
